Hearing Examiner

The Spokane County Hearing Examiner conducts public hearings on various land use applications, appeals of land use determinations made by divisions of the County Public Works Department, and certain other quasi-judicial matters. This includes applications for rezones, preliminary plats, variances, conditional use permits and shoreline permits. Decisions by the Hearing Examiner are subject to appeal to Superior Court, the Board of County Commissioners or the Shorelines Hearing Board, based on the record established before the Examiner. The Hearing Examiner is an attorney appointed by the Board of County Commissioners. The Hearing Examiner's Office is not part of the Public Works Department.

Schedule

Hearings are typically scheduled every Wednesday at 9 a.m., 10:30 a.m. and 1:30 p.m., unless otherwise posted.

Hearings are held in the Commissioners' Hearing Room in the lower level of the Spokane County Public Works Building, 1026 West Broadway Avenue (just East of the County Courthouse). All hearings will be conducted in facilities that are accessible to persons with physical disabilities.
